Jhandra attended CO-383 in La Reliquia, Villavicencio
* Home to approximately 7,000 residents
* Most commonly spoken languages is Spanish
* Most common work is work is day laboring
* Average earning is $221 a month
* Regional Diet: beans, chicken, fish, plantains & rice
* Common Health Problems: respiratory illnesses, fevers, diarrhea, influenza, malnutrition, asthma
* Typical Houses: cement floors, brick walls, tin roofs
Center Activities: bible teaching, medical exams, health and hygiene education, sports, birthday parties, tutoring and skills for life training.
